Understanding Seagrass as a Material

The Natural Properties That Make It Ideal

Seagrass boasts inherent characteristics that make it superior for magazine organization in humid coastal environments. Its non-porous structure naturally repels moisture, preventing the warping and mildew that plague wood-based products. The fibers contain silica, giving them a smooth, almost glossy finish that becomes more lustrous with handling. This self-protecting quality means your magazine files maintain structural integrity even in beachfront homes where salt air challenges lesser materials. The natural flexibility allows for tight, consistent weaving that won’t loosen over time, while the material’s light weight makes accessing stored items effortless.

Key Features to Evaluate Before Buying

Weave Tightness and Durability

The marriage of aesthetics and longevity lives in the weave. For magazine files that will see daily use, examine the stitch count—premium pieces feature 8-10 weaves per inch, creating a basketry density that prevents sagging when loaded. The 2026 standard favors what’s called “double-wall construction,” where an interior weave layer provides hidden reinforcement. Test the structure by gently pressing the sides; quality files should feel firm with minimal give, indicating the weaver maintained tension throughout. Loose weaves not only look sloppy but create catch points that snag magazine corners and accelerate wear.

Maintenance and Longevity in Coastal Climates

Humidity and Salt Air Considerations

Coastal environments test natural materials, but seagrass is uniquely equipped. Its silica content creates a natural barrier against moisture absorption, yet proactive care extends life. In high-humidity zones, position files away from direct exterior door drafts where salty mist concentrates. Consider rotating files seasonally—swap those on lower shelves (more humidity exposure) with upper-shelf counterparts every six months. For beachfront properties, a light application of natural beeswax polish twice yearly adds invisible protection without altering appearance. Never use polyurethane or synthetic sealers; they trap moisture and cause fibers to become brittle.

Cleaning Protocols That Preserve Integrity

Dust seagrass files weekly with a soft-bristle brush, working in the weave direction to prevent fiber lifting. For deeper cleaning, use a barely damp microfiber cloth with a drop of mild castile soap—never saturate the material. Salt residue requires a different approach: mix equal parts white vinegar and water, lightly mist the surface, then immediately blot dry. This neutralizes salt without waterlogging fibers. Always air-dry files completely before returning them to shelves; even slight dampness can transfer to magazines. For stubborn spots, a dry cleaning sponge (designed for wallpaper) lifts grime without abrasion.

Red Flags: Quality Warning Signs

Learn to spot compromises that undermine longevity. White glue visible at seams indicates rushed production and will yellow over time. Inconsistent coloring within a single file suggests dyeing rather than natural variation. Sharp fiber ends poking from the weave create snags and will worsen with handling. A chemical smell points to fumigation treatments unnecessary for properly dried seagrass. Perhaps most telling is rim construction—unwrapped or skimpily wrapped edges unravel first. Quality files feature multiple binding rows at stress points, creating a finished look that promises durability.
